The Service Desk Technical Analyst Role: We are looking for an enthusiastic analyst to provide dedicated desktop support for our clients and end users. As the 1st line customer champion, you will be the focal point for ensuring that user incidents and requests are progressed to resolution within multiple technologies. The ideal candidate will be a driven, self-motivated individual who is able to take responsibility for customer issues and work well under pressure. This is a fantastic opportunity to work within an interesting and varied company who offer a busy yet friendly place of work. Key Responsibilities: + Managing all Incident and Service Request tickets, which will be logged via the customer portal, phone call, email (desk to desk and End User)
+ Provide world-class customer experience with every interaction
+ Completing tickets within SLA
+ Create knowledge articles on learnings
+ Experience with ITIL methodologies and best practices
+ Trouble-shooting incidents and ensuring a high first-time touch fix rate Technical Responsibilities: + Windows 10 provisioning and support
+ Security administration, including MFA
+ 1st line support for print services, triaging and engagement of 3rd parties
+ Device management via Intune
+ Experience with remote desktop support
+ CMDB administration, responsibility shared with onsite engineer
+ Creation and administration of user accounts, for starters, leavers and movers ? License management
+ Proficient in Microsoft Office 365 applications, including SharePoint and Teams
+ Knowledge of SCCM
+ Understanding of Azure AD connect
+ Experience working with Active Directory
+ Fundamental Networking knowledge, including VPN's Skills and Experience: + Previous experience undertaking a similar role within a service desk environment
